Implementasi Normalisasi Dalam Perancangan Database Relational
Abstract
Dalam merancang sebuah database relasional, untuk kebutuhan sistem informasi dibutuhkan suatu Teknik yang disebut dengan Normalisasi. Dengan adanya teknik ini memungkinkan menghindari terjadinya berbagai anomali data dan tidak konsistensinya sebuah data. Dalam beberapa kasus normalisasi ini sangat penting untuk menunjang kinerja database dan memastikan bahwa data dalam database tersebut aman dan tidak terjadi kesalahan jika mendapat perintah SQL terutama DML yaitu update, insert, dan delete. Normalisasi menggunakan tahap-tahapan dalam penyelesaiannya yang disebut dengan 1NF, 2NF, 3NF, BCNF, 4NF, 5NF, DKNF, 6NF, setiap tahapan-tahapan memiliki ciri-ciri dalam penyelesaiannya
